A Slice of New York is a campus classic and it's for good reason. I had two pieces of pepperoni New York style pizza and it was above average compared to the other pizza offerings around the campus area, a little bit above your average Sbarro in a mall food court. The prices are high, with one NY slice being $3.50, so be sure to come when they have a special going on if you really want a good value, otherwise I'd consider going elsewhere. The interior is uninspired and boring, but it has charm and I think it works well for what A Slice of New York is trying to achieve. The service was all it needed to be, ordering my slices at the register and picking them up after they were reheated in the oven in a timely manner. Overall, I'd recommend A Slice of New York if it's late at night and not much else is open, or if you walk by and they have a special going on, otherwise I'd try to go somewhere else.
